Blaine sits at the top of the metro, a long way from the cultural-cafe cluster that has formed along Central Avenue in Northeast Minneapolis, and until recently its evening options were the usual suburban split between chain restaurants and bars. Qamaria Yemeni Coffee Co. opened here on Central Avenue NE with a grand opening on 15 December 2024, following the chain's Little Canada debut earlier that year and preceding its Eden Prairie shop by two months. The chain was started by two Yemeni entrepreneurs and its coffee programme is organised around Yemeni village traditions rather than around roast profiles, which is why the menu board reads as a list of place-linked preparations rather than a list of drink sizes. The room follows the same pattern as its siblings: large tables, long hours, and no alcohol licence anywhere in the building.

The drinks are the Qamaria standards. Qishr is brewed from coffee husks with ginger and cinnamon — a drink that predates the bean's export and is still what many Yemeni households make at home. Mufawaar is coffee with cardamom and cream; Juban is a lighter regional preparation; Aden tea is the black-tea-and-spice drink most of these shops treat as their signature. The house Qamaria latte is spiced with cardamom and cinnamon, and a pistachio latte, an espresso bar, iced refreshers and smoothies fill out the rest. Pastries lean sweet: pistachio milk cake, honeycomb bread and Dubai chocolate. What makes the Blaine shop worth the drive for anyone not drinking is the closing time. It runs to 11pm Monday through Thursday and to 1am on Friday, Saturday and Sunday, later than every coffee shop and most restaurants in Anoka County, and it is one of only a handful of rooms in the north metro where a group can sit for three hours after a film with nothing alcoholic on the table. Seating is built for groups rather than for solo work, and the pastry counter does as much trade as the coffee bar late in the evening.
